JoelleJS commented on 2025-02-03 12:29 (UTC) (edited on 2025-02-03 12:33 (UTC) by JoelleJS)

@trainzkid I think I saw an error at one point saying xorgxrdp failed because it was used with a version of xrdp it wasn't compiled against. Not sure if that's what you're running into but it likely could be. I am running a self-built version of this PKGBUILD with the pkgver changed to 0.10.3 (and a changed sha256sum) and it works fine.

An update of this package seems to become more urgent. All that seems to be needed is an update of the pkgver and the SHA256SUM of the source package (d7349ab98116d367ba43d94b991bf2d47e85f063e9a32421df435be910743d2a for confirmation).

klugja commented on 2024-04-29 08:06 (UTC)

When building: xorgxrdp-glamor 0.10.1-1

It requires: extra/xorg-xdpyinfo

This is because xdpyinfo is used in a test during the build, and the test fails without it.
